Another amazing historical home and Bed and Breakfast is Granny's House.
It is the old Goetze house, built in 1897, a Queen Anne Victorian located on a quiet street two blocks from the historical district.

The Weaverville Hotel and Emporium is on the National Register of historic places. The hotel, originally built in 1861, was last rebuilt in 1880 after burning to the ground. http://www.weavervillehotel.com/index.htmlFor The RVers/Campers
